Fraud

Well, good thing I checked my visa statement carefully. Two charges for flights with an airline I never even heard of appeared... Then they were cancelled. So my first reaction was that maybe it was a mistake. Then, because there were 2 I figured I better led Visa know. Turns out this is a common method they use to see if a charge will go through without trouble. They apparently try this a few times and then go for the big one!
Pay close attention.....
